Trauma and Crisis Counseling: An Overview for Emerging Professionals
Trauma and Crisis Counseling: An Overview for Emerging Professionals is an introduction to trauma for students, new counselors, and other helping professionals. The book provides a sweeping overview of trauma from more than 500 sources. It includes definitions, a clear exploration of trauma's neurobiology, information on assessment and diagnosis, and summaries of the primary models of...
Kathy B. Hoppe, EdD, is an associate professor at Oral Roberts University and a licensed marriage and family therapist.
Michelle K. Taylor, EdD, is the director of the Master of Science in community counseling program at Rogers State University.
